Hold the paint can 12 inches (30 cm) from the oven if you’re spray-painting. Shake the can first, then hold it 12 inches (30 cm) away from the surface. Maintain this distance to get an even coat. Move the can in a sweeping motion to cover the oven. Continue working in this pattern until you’ve applied an … See more

WebSep 5, 2024 · Apply the Paint. For spray paint, practice on a tarp or cardboard — you get even, thin layers by spraying 12-18 inches from the surface. For great technique, depress the nozzle away from the stove, then spray across the surface in a nice, steady stroke, all the way across in one motion. Do two, three or four very thin coats of paint, allowing ...
